Even before this, incidents of wild animals entering human habitations have come to the fore. Now, in one such incident, a video showing a tiger wandering in an open field and attacking a cattle is going viral on social media.

The video, shared on Twitter by Indian Forest Service (IFS) officer Sushant Nanda, shows the wild cat chasing a group of cows. The tiger circles an open field and finally catches a calf. However, the calf manages to escape after the cow charges at the wild cat.

Nandra wrote in the caption of the post, “India now has 75% of the world’s wild tigers, about 3200. It will soon reach its carrying capacity, unless we become obsessed with numbers and allow them to be controlled by human dominance.” Don’t make pests in the houses.

Notably, India is home to over 3,000 tigers. Years of tiger conservation efforts have resulted in an increase in the population of wild cats in the country.
